Signs of a Larger Rodent Infestation

Increased Droppings: Have you noticed droppings here and there in your rooms? It is a clear sign of a large infestation. For large infestations, you should always opt for professionals instead of DIY techniques.

Excessive Gnaw Marks: Chewed wires and food and gnawing on electrical wires and other infrastructure also indicate it’s time to hire a rodent exterminator.

Nests and Young Rodents: Large nests and young rodents indicate severe infestation. A large number of rodents not only damage your property but also create an unhealthy environment in your home.

Unusual Noises at Night: Rodents are active, especially at night. If you hear unusual noises, especially at midnight, it indicates rodents have invaded your home.
